Licensing Program Analysts (LPA) Shushanik Safaryan conducted an unannounced Case Management inspection for the incident report received by the Department on 09/19/2024. Upon arrival at 12:30 pm, LPA met with Director Assistant , Julie Larson , to whom the purpose of the inspection was explained. Tour of the facility was provided. There were 12 children present with 7 staff members during the inspection.

On 09/18/24, an unusual incident report was submitted to the Department regarding a child sustaining an injury on the facility grounds. During the transition from lunch to nap time , child from the toddler room was crawling out from under the table , when he lost his balance and bumped his face on the carpet floor . Child was seen by dentist and had 3 teeth pulled .

During the inspection LPA toured the classroom and observed area where the incident occurred. LPA observed carpet in the area were the incident took place and did not observe any hazards . Per Facility Representatives , table was removed after the incident to prevent children from crawling under. Based on the paperwork obtained and interviews , there were 10 children present with 4 staff members the day of the incident . LPA interviewed two staff members present during the inspection . Per one staff member, she observed the incident and saw C1 under the table . Per staff member child lost his balance and bumped his face on the carpet floor . Per second staff she did not observe the incident since she was getting a book. Per two staff members C1 was attended immediately and first aid was provided , and an ouch report was created for the child on the day of the injury and parents were notified .(Ouch report obtained during today's inspection).

Based on the information obtained , LPA determined that there was adequate supervision on the day of injury. Per California Code of Regulations Title 22, Division 12, no deficiency cited during today's visit.

The Notice of Site Visit (LIC 9213) – must remain posted for 30 days during the hours of operation after each site visit by a licensing representative.

Exit interview conducted with the Director Assistant , Julie Larson and Copy of Report provided.
